I was looking for a PCC will on Ancestry but couldn't find it. Looked at the entry for it on the TNA index (Rev John Morewood, West Hallam Derbyshire proved 8 May 1828) and noticed they now have preview images for their wills. Of course they may have had these for ages as usually I just use Ancestry! Anyway the preview images were v useful as I looked at the first and end page images and on the end page image I could see the name of the following testator. Searched that name on Ancestry, and then skipped back to the beginning of the previous will; the one I wanted. I still don't know how Ancestry have indexed it, but never mind! |
